These are the 8 installations booked most often in Dartmouth Park NW5, where the stock is council and housing-association blocks with dense concrete panels and consistent room sizes. All 16 shelf types we price are listed the same way, and the labour rate is identical in every London borough.
£45 minimum per visit. Prices include VAT, the van, the fixings, dust control and taking the packaging away. Nothing is added on the day without your written agreement first. Load ratings are quoted per pair of fixings, in shear, on the substrate we actually found — not the maker's laboratory figure. Books, tools and a full record collection are the loads we design for.

Every wall is sounded and scanned for cables and pipes before a bit goes anywhere near it. Where a shelf lands on plasterboard we fix into the studs or use rated cavity anchors, never a plastic rawl plug taking a bookcase's worth of weight.

Not included — and why
- Supplying the shelves themselves — we fit what you have bought, and will tell you before the day if it is not fit for the load
- Anything structural — notching studs, altering a lintel, forming an opening — which is a builder's job, not a fitter's
- Making good beyond filling and sanding the holes we or the old shelving left — decorating is quoted separately
- New sockets or spurs behind a media wall; we route the cables you already have and leave certified work to an electrician
- Removing a chimney-breast shelf that has been plastered in, which we quote as a small works job after a look
